If you own residential glass railings in coastal Florida, maintenance is not optional. Salt air, humidity, and constant sun exposure will wear down even high-quality systems faster than most homeowners expect.

To maintain residential glass railings in coastal Florida, rinse them weekly with fresh water to remove salt buildup, clean them regularly using mild soap and a soft cloth, inspect hardware and seals monthly for corrosion or damage, and address any issues early to protect long-term glass railing durability and safety.

Coastal Conditions That Wear Down Glass Railings

Florida’s coastal environment is tough on any exterior system, and glass railings are no exception. The biggest factor is salt. Salt carried through the air settles on your railing daily. Over time, it begins to break down hardware, fasteners, and even protective finishes. This directly impacts overall glass railing durability, especially if routine glass railing cleaning is skipped.

UV exposure is another major factor. Constant sunlight can affect seals and interlayers, particularly in a laminated glass railing system. If left unchecked, this can lead to clouding or reduced clarity. On the other hand, a tempered glass railing handles impact well but still depends on surrounding components that are vulnerable to corrosion.

Moisture adds another layer of wear. High humidity and rain create buildup, staining, and potential mold around fittings. Combined with wind and airborne debris, these conditions slowly reduce the lifespan of your railing system, which is why consistent coastal glass railing care is essential.

Routine Maintenance That Actually Works

Proper glass railing maintenance is simple when done consistently. The goal is not just to clean the glass, but to protect the entire system and improve long-term glass railing durability.

Start with regular rinsing. In coastal areas, we recommend rinsing your railing with fresh water at least once a week. This removes salt before it has time to build up. For deeper glass railing cleaning, use a mild soap solution and a soft cloth or sponge. Avoid abrasive materials that can scratch the surface.

Inspect your railing monthly. Look closely at brackets, fasteners, and anchors. These are the first areas where corrosion appears. Catching small issues early prevents larger structural problems later and supports proper coastal glass railing care.

Pay attention to seals and edges. If you have a laminated glass railing, check for any signs of separation or cloudiness. If your system uses tempered panels, make sure all fittings remain secure and aligned to maintain performance.

Consistent glass railing maintenance and routine inspections are what keep your system looking clear and functioning the way it should.

Common Mistakes That Shorten Lifespan

Most issues we see are not caused by poor materials. They come from simple maintenance mistakes that disrupt proper coastal glass railing care.

Using harsh chemicals is one of the biggest problems. Many cleaners contain ingredients that damage finishes and weaken protective coatings. Over time, this accelerates corrosion instead of preventing it, especially around a tempered glass railing system.

Skipping salt removal is another major issue. Even if your glass looks clean, salt buildup is still there. Without regular glass railing cleaning, it continues to eat away at hardware and connections.

Ignoring small warning signs also leads to bigger repairs. A loose fitting or slight discoloration may seem minor, but these are early indicators that the system needs attention and proper glass railing maintenance.

Signs Your Glass Railing Needs Attention

There are clear signs that your railing system needs maintenance or repair.

Cloudy or hazy areas can indicate issues within a laminated glass railing. This often points to moisture intrusion or UV-related wear.

Loose panels or movement in the system should never be ignored. This affects both safety and long-term performance.

Rust or discoloration around hardware is a sign that corrosion has already started. Addressing it early can prevent more extensive damage.

If you notice any of these issues, it is time to take action before they worsen.
